Fibre-Fixed. Composites in Design' is a book about what can be achieved when tried and tested fibres are combined with other materials - often (bio) plastics - to create fibre reinforced composite materials. These fibres can be manifold: carbon, glass, a synthetic fibre or natural fibres such as flax, hemp, jute, ramie, silk... The strength and stiffness of these fibres, combined with the lightness of plastics, inspires designers to create lightweight, energy-efficient products.
